Hi I was just wondering if anyone could answer the simple question of how I should go about getting started on programming my first computer game. I have a lot of great ideas and I want to try them out. I was thinking of buying Microsoft Visual C++ 6 and downloading the half-life SDK. Then I was going to learn C++ and make my first game as a mod for half-life. Is this a good idea? If not, what should I do?